

Black and white artwork of a group of people, four adults and one child, on a flat surface at night. The group is composed of four adults and one child. One adult is on the left sitting on the ground, another adult sits on the right with their back to the viewer. A third adult sits on the right with their right arm raised toward the top-right corner. A fourth adult on the left appears to be lying on the ground. The child sits on the adult's lap on the right. The Spanish text underneath the picture reads "Cuando amanceer nos vamos". The background consists of a starry night sky.
